3.4p1 from http://leaf.sourceforge.net/devel/jnilo/packages/sshd.lrp more research revieled that this is only a problem on 2.2 kernels...so it sould work on beering (yes?)
--OK-- just got it working! if anyone else has this problem simply add this line to your sshd config file: Compression no and it sould work!
